Wasps of the genus Sphex (commonly known as digger wasps) are cosmopolitan predators that sting and paralyze prey insects. Sphex is one of many genera in the old digger wasp family Sphecidae (sensu lato), though most apart from the Sphecinae have now been moved to the family Crabronidae. [1]

Digger Wasps | NC State Extension
These are large, hairy, dark-colored wasps with dark wings and characteristic bright colors on the ends of their abdomens. They are parasitoids of lawn root-feeding grubs such as Green June Beetles. Digger wasps are often seen feeding on flower nectar, as well as flying over lawns searching for mates.
